As a School Physical Therapist in Minnesota, you will have the opportunity to work in a variety of dynamic educational settings, including public and private K-12 schools, early intervention programs, and specialized education facilities. Your role will involve assessing and addressing the unique physical therapy needs of students with diverse challenges, such as developmental delays, orthopedic conditions, or neurological disorders. You will collaborate closely with educators, occupational therapists, and other multidisciplinary team members to create individualized education plans (IEPs) that support each student’s academic and functional goals. In addition to providing direct therapy services, you may also engage in educating teachers and staff on strategies to optimize students’ physical access to the learning environment, implement preventative care initiatives, and promote overall wellness among the student population. A School Physical Therapist position in Minnesota typically requires a degree in physical therapy and state licensure, along with experience working in a school setting or with pediatric patients preferred. Candidates with specialized training in developmental delays, sports injuries, or rehabilitation are often favored as well.
In Minnesota, permanent jobs for School Physical Therapy are typically found in public and private school districts that provide services to students with disabilities or those in need of rehabilitation. Additionally, educational cooperatives and charter schools may also employ physical therapists to support their health and wellness programs.
